A rare, personal portrait of a legend
Dear Seve, published by Ediciones Tutor, presents an in-depth, previously unseen exploration of Seve Ballesteros drawn from the memories and archives of his older brother, Baldomero. This book shifts the focus from the celebrated golfer to the person behind the achievements, inviting readers to step into a private space where memories, emotions, and challenges surface with candor.
The narrative unfolds with care, revealing Seve's personality, his motivations, his moments of doubt, and the choices that shaped a life lived in the public eye. The author addresses topics rarely spoken aloud: loneliness at times, tensions of fame, and the ongoing balance between public expectations and private truth. The tone remains respectful and reflective, never sensational, offering a surprising, human-centered portrait that can resonate with readers whether they follow golf or not.
